Bluware Teams with EV Private Equity Plus E&P Global Leader


HOUSTON, Aug. 01, 2018 /PRNewswire-PRWeb/ -- Bluware, a global leader in high-performance Platform-as-a-Service computing innovation, is pleased to announce a round of funding led by EV Private Equity (EV). The transaction also includes contributions from Shell Ventures, while EV's Senior Partner Per Arne Jensen joins the team as Chairman of the Board.

Following the recent merger with Hue AS and Headwave Inc., Bluware develops and sells Headwave, an open software platform that is unconstrained by data size or compute complexity. Leading-edge E&P companies today use Headwave to accelerate many high-value petrotechnical activities, working with extraordinary data volumes to enable real-time workflows that have been historically out of reach. Headwave's data-handling, visualization and computational framework all have roots in gaming, where interactivity is a given and software design is fundamentally different from other industries.

About Shell Ventures

Shell Ventures is the corporate venture capital arm of Royal Dutch Shell plc ("Shell"). Continuing Shell's tradition in venture capital since 1997, Shell Venture's investment focus covers the full energy spectrum from O&G to renewable energy technologies and digital solutions. Shell Ventures co-invests with other corporate investors, venture capital funds and angels in both early stage and late stage (growth capital) companies.
